Conclusion
Shimano Speedmaster Leverdrag II 25IIX clearly outshines Daiwa BG 4500X, offering significantly better performance in maximum drag (20kg / 44,09lbs) and total score (8.53 out of 10). While Daiwa BG 4500X may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Shimano Speedmaster Leverdrag II 25IIX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
